TICKET: Digest scheduler skips subscribers in half-hour timezones

Product: Quillhaven Digest. Severity: Medium.

Subscribers whose local offset includes 30 minutes never receive the weekly batch email. The scheduler rounds offsets to whole hours before bucketing, so those users fall outside every send window. New folks: bucketing logic lives in the digest-planner service, not the mailer. Please reproduce before patching. First confirmed failing build is noted by the token below.

build token for tajeg-bajep: htk14_409ba9df6b8acb

Runbook: ProctorQueue backlog. If candidates report "waiting for proctor" for more than five minutes, check the Examloft queue depth dashboard first — anything over 200 means the matcher is stuck, not the candidates. Restart the matcher via the admin panel; it drains in about two minutes. Don't restart the queue itself, that drops sessions. To pull queue stats from the CLI, authenticate against the matcher service using the key below.

service key, kagep-yafop: qvz23-ZKPHptIdEFAcWdmbBSRvIiM

Subject: Scheduled key rotation — Fontcellar vendoring pipeline

Hi all,

As part of quarterly hygiene, we are rotating the credentials used by the Fontcellar pipeline, which vendors third-party font files into our build artifacts. The old key will be revoked Friday at 18:00. The rotation affects only the internal asset-fetch service; license verification is unchanged, and all vendored fonts remain pinned by checksum. Please review the new scope before approving. The replacement credential is the key below.

gateway credential: qvz23-XSZTNBjrucz4Q49XMT1TuVw

# Approvals: Retrying Failed Exports

When an export job in Ferncask fails, retries are not automatic. A reviewer must confirm the failure was transient (network blip, storage timeout) rather than a data issue before triggering a retry. Re-running exports with bad source data duplicates rows downstream, so this gate exists on purpose. Retries of more than three attempts on the same batch require explicit approval regardless of cause. All approval requests for export retries go to the person named below.

named custodian: Fendor Oliys Quenael